Abramovic, quite rightly, has been sanctioned by virtue of his association with a murderous, oppressive regime. Given this, I wonder whether the spotlight might again be turned on Newcastle United. In common with Russia, Saudi Arabia has overseen a repressive regime at home and been directly involved in the civil war in Yemen for some years. Independent reporting has identified numerous human rights abuses committed by the Saudis including war crimes, unlawful or arbitrary killings, forced disappearances, torture and cases of cruel, inhuman, or degrading treatment or punishment and arbitrary arrest and detention. Sound familiar? In spite of the stark similarities, both the football authorities and the government were content to wave the PIF purchase through.
